On 14/01/2021 08.07, Miroslav Rezanina wrote:
> Using strncpy with length equal to the size of target array, GCC 11
> reports following warning:
> 
>    warning: '__builtin_strncpy' specified bound 256 equals destination size [-Wstringop-truncation]
> 
> We can prevent this warning by using strpadcpy that copies string
> up to specified length, zeroes target array after copied string
> and does not raise warning when length is equal to target array
> size (and ending '\0' is discarded).
> 
> Signed-off-by: Miroslav Rezanina <mrezanin@redhat.com>
> ---
>   target/s390x/kvm.c         | 12 +++++-------
>   target/s390x/misc_helper.c |  7 +++++--
>   2 files changed, 10 insertions(+), 9 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/target/s390x/kvm.c b/target/s390x/kvm.c
> index b8385e6b95..dc27fa36c9 100644
> --- a/target/s390x/kvm.c
> +++ b/target/s390x/kvm.c
> @@ -29,6 +29,7 @@
>   #include "internal.h"
>   #include "kvm_s390x.h"
>   #include "sysemu/kvm_int.h"
> +#include "qemu/cutils.h"
>   #include "qapi/error.h"
>   #include "qemu/error-report.h"
>   #include "qemu/timer.h"
> @@ -1910,18 +1911,15 @@ static void insert_stsi_3_2_2(S390CPU *cpu, __u64 addr, uint8_t ar)
>                                                       strlen(qemu_name)));
>       }
>       sysib.vm[0].ext_name_encoding = 2; /* 2 = UTF-8 */
> -    memset(sysib.ext_names[0], 0, sizeof(sysib.ext_names[0]));
>       /* If hypervisor specifies zero Extended Name in STSI322 SYSIB, it's
>        * considered by s390 as not capable of providing any Extended Name.
>        * Therefore if no name was specified on qemu invocation, we go with the
>        * same "KVMguest" default, which KVM has filled into short name field.
>        */
> -    if (qemu_name) {
> -        strncpy((char *)sysib.ext_names[0], qemu_name,
> -                sizeof(sysib.ext_names[0]));
> -    } else {
> -        strcpy((char *)sysib.ext_names[0], "KVMguest");
> -    }
> +    strpadcpy((char *)sysib.ext_names[0],
> +              sizeof(sysib.ext_names[0]),
> +              qemu_name ?: "KVMguest", '\0');
> +
>       /* Insert UUID */
>       memcpy(sysib.vm[0].uuid, &qemu_uuid, sizeof(sysib.vm[0].uuid));
>   
> diff --git a/target/s390x/misc_helper.c b/target/s390x/misc_helper.c
> index 58dbc023eb..7ea90d414a 100644
> --- a/target/s390x/misc_helper.c
> +++ b/target/s390x/misc_helper.c
> @@ -19,6 +19,7 @@
>    */
>   
>   #include "qemu/osdep.h"
> +#include "qemu/cutils.h"
>   #include "qemu/main-loop.h"
>   #include "cpu.h"
>   #include "internal.h"
> @@ -369,8 +370,10 @@ uint32_t HELPER(stsi)(CPUS390XState *env, uint64_t a0, uint64_t r0, uint64_t r1)
>                   ebcdic_put(sysib.sysib_322.vm[0].name, qemu_name,
>                              MIN(sizeof(sysib.sysib_322.vm[0].name),
>                                  strlen(qemu_name)));
> -                strncpy((char *)sysib.sysib_322.ext_names[0], qemu_name,
> -                        sizeof(sysib.sysib_322.ext_names[0]));
> +                strpadcpy((char *)sysib.sysib_322.ext_names[0],
> +                          sizeof(sysib.sysib_322.ext_names[0]),
> +                          qemu_name, '\0');
> +
>               } else {
>                   ebcdic_put(sysib.sysib_322.vm[0].name, "TCGguest", 8);
>                   strcpy((char *)sysib.sysib_322.ext_names[0], "TCGguest");
> 

Reviewed-by: Thomas Huth <thuth@redhat.com>
